    Minor Hotels shines with 22 wins at Asia Pacific Luxury Awards

    Minor Hotels bags impressive 22 accolades at Travel + Leisure Luxury Awards Asia Pacific 2024
    June 18, 20242 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Minor Hotels has secured an impressive 22 accolades at the Travel + Leisure Luxury Awards Asia Pacific 2024.

    The prominent global hotel owner and operator garnered this impressive collection of accolades at the awards event held on June 13, 2024.

    Among the Minor Hotels’ portfolio of properties, Anantara Kihavah Maldives Villas stood out, winning multiple accolades including second place for Best Resorts in the Maldives, and a second place win for Best House Reefs, along with a third place win for Best Hotel Pools.

    The property was also highlighted in the categories of The Most Outrageous Villas and Best Resort Spas, reinforcing its status as a premier destination in the Maldives.

    The Crescent at Niyama Private Islands Maldives, featuring secluded overwater villas with private pools and dedicated butlers, ranked fourth in its category.

    Besides Maldivian properties under the Minor Hotels’ belt, the Anantara Chiang Mai Resort and Anantara Golden Triangle Elephant Camp & Resort and the BDMS Wellness Clinic Retreat at Anantara Riverside Bangkok, in Thailand; the Avani+ Luang Prabang in Laos, Anantara Angkor Resort and FCC Angkor by Avani, in Cambodia; the Anantara Desaru Coast Resort & Villa, in Malaysia; and the Anantara Hoi An Resort and Anantara Quy Nhon Villas, in Vietnam were among the winners as well.
